Output 81e09ed526058a49c80b1b26113c138b401c2dabea0dc68e384a06b787120f91:1

value
23285048
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ce5935899e758912c637038831cd18146dbc71da OP_EQUALVERIFY OP_CHECKSIG
address
1Kp54spQxV33qCBWCURtVcCQgeE23krFSw
transaction
81e09ed526058a49c80b1b26113c138b401c2dabea0dc68e384a06b787120f91
confirmations
549486
spent
true